Output 762584c1d40fba4970cd4e27f1b6378b11a1d01cee1393fe060c0fc645394c62:3

value
594680
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7a1b3904896a42f7d50067627548f429bef323a6 OP_EQUALVERIFY OP_CHECKSIG
address
1C8e3sYWoLtFaxNbEN5bjNcV8EifnZs42k
transaction
762584c1d40fba4970cd4e27f1b6378b11a1d01cee1393fe060c0fc645394c62
spent
true